Both are shown because TailMyPicks only trusts a market it can reconcile: it reads every trade itself and compares its own total against the venue’s before scoring anything. The threshold below was applied to $4,621 the venue’s figure.

Every figure here describes what TailMyPicks scored — positions held to resolution in markets that cleared the thresholds below. It is not a Polymarket account balance, and open positions are not counted anywhere on this site.

Entry is the average price this wallet paid on the side it backed, so being right at 20c is distinguishable from being right at 95c. Position is what it was left holding in shares, with what it spent underneath. Result opens that one pick on a page of its own, which is the link to send somebody. P/L held is what that position would have been worth held to resolution — not cash the wallet withdrew, because selling early is still a correct forecast. The seven columns on the right describe the wallet’s whole record in Valorant and say nothing about this market.

Not every trade counts. A Pick has to clear four thresholds to be scored.

TailMyPicks scores a wallet on what it can actually be judged on: positions held to resolution, in markets with enough volume to be real, at prices where being right was not already priced in.

  • The market traded at least $500.
  • The entry price was between 0.00 and 0.80 — a near-certainty is not a call.
  • The position was at least $10 — dust is not a position.
  • The market has resolved, so there is a right answer to grade against.

Thresholds behind these numbers: set by an operator decision, not measured.
